GP Surgeries: Repairs and Maintenance

To ask the Secretary of State for Health, how many general practitioner practices were (a) refurbished and (b) replaced in each of the last 10 years.

Prior to April 2013, granting funding for the refurbishment and replacement of general practitioner premises was the responsibility of primary care trusts (PCTs). Information pertaining to this period is not held centrally and could only be obtained at disproportionate cost.

Responsibility for funding general practice premises development has now been transferred to NHS England.

Between 1 April 2013 and 1 April 2014, more than 100 business cases for premises development were approved by NHS England. NHS England will be publishing Principles of Good Practice later in the autumn. This sets out how teams should review and prioritise business case proposals, and since 1 April 2014 a further 46 business cases have been approved.
